Webliography (Internet Resources):

 

Bureau of Economic Analysis: Provides information on regional, national and international economic accounts including Gross Domestic Product and National Income and Product Accounts.

Bureau of Labor Statistics: Contains statistical information on many economic indicators including employment, productivity, prices, imports, and exports.  Also contains information related to Consumer Price Index.

Does It Matter How Aggregate Activity Is Measured? A brief article which discusses various ways to measure aggregate activity and how these measures differ.

Economic and Financial Data for the United States: Current national price, GDP, labor, financial and other economic data.  Updated twice daily.

Economic Growth Data: This page contains links that are useful in conducting studies of economic growth.

Federal Reserve Board -- Economic and Research Data: Data reported by the Federal Reserve including consumer credit, monetary reserves, and industrial production.

FedStats: Offers access to statistics from over 100 Federal Government agencies and from state governments.  May be searched by name of agency or alphabetically.

Financial Data: This site contains data on stock market prices, interest rates, monetary stock variables and other measures.

Statistical Abstracts: Contains statistics on social and economic conditions in the United States and selected data from foreign countries.  Yearly editions available from  1878.

U.S. Census Bureau Economic Programs: Contains statistics from various sectors of U.S. economy and government.

U.S. Macroeconomic and Regional Data: This site contains links to macroeconomics and regional data pages.
